Want to shoot 360 ‘virtual reality’ photos and videos? Insta360’s new ONE X is the latest in this field. We checked out the ONE X Camera Bundle, a kit containing everything you need, including monopod and a ‘bullet time’ handle with mini tripod legs.
The ONE X captures everything around it at once, thanks to a pair of fisheye lenses, one each side of the compact body. Just hold it up and press the shutter button to grab a 360 photo or begin a 360 video. This does mean your thumb is prominent at the bottom of the shot, but that’s easy to avoid: simply stick it on the monopod and use the iOS app to control it remotely.
The camera makes its own Wi–Fi hotspot, so you can operate it from another room if you like. This also means you can transfer large videos to an iPhone directly; no need to tether it to your Mac to offload footage. The camera is small enough to slip comfortably into a shirt pocket, so you can poke it into tiny spaces to capture shots that boggle the imagination. It knows which way is up whatever angle you use, even when live–streaming 360 video to YouTube or Facebook. That ‘bullet time’ handle is odd, but it’s also a lot of fun. The monopod connects to its side with the ONE X at the other end, and you twirl it around your head while shooting video. It looks weird, but the results are nothing short of staggering.
The ONE X captures images and video in almost unimaginable ways. And taking HDR and manual control options into account, the quality is easily as good as other regular action cameras such as a GoPro HERO7 Black.
the bottom line. An affordable 360 camera that is lots of fun to use, and delivers excellent results.
